ipods, and loss of social interraction
    #8684183 -

It makes things really really awkward when people are walking with them on. I want to start conversations with people, or ask them where they are headed or general smalltalk from stranger to stranger to brighten up some one's day, but everyone listens to their mp3 players now. I can't start a conversation with some one that is in motion somewhere.

The most awkward thing happened to me yesterday while I was walking somewhere with my new hand-me-down ipod. I was walking, and there was a preist walking on the other side of the street. I had my headphones on, and took them off just as he stopped looking in my direction. He crossed the street and sped up to get ahead of me as to avoid awkward closeness while walking.

I wanted to talk to him and see where he was headed so we could talk because we seemed to be going in the same direction.

I only had headphones in because I was in a part of town where not a lot of people walk, so I wasn't expecting to see anyone.

But does this bother anyone else? Listening to music while riding a bike makes sense, because you are wizzing by people in the sidewalk/road, but while walking it makes people lose a lot of opportunities. Nobody talks to each other.

When people are bored they turn to their ipod and play solitaire while listening to the newest album instead of making the situation more fun. It just bothers me...

I know it isn't unhealthy, and it's a choice that I can respect (I love music), but it gets to me.
